Greece Cannot Make IMF Repayment in June: Greek Interior Minister

    A member of the Greek cabinet is suggesting the country is likely going to have to miss a scheduled debt repayment next month.

    Greek interior minister Nikos Voutsis says they just don't have the funds available to make the payment.

    "I want to be very honest: 1.6 (billion euros) - 1.598 (billion euros) - are the four installments in June for the IMF (International Monetary Fund), starting on June 5 until the 19th. This money will not be given, and is not there to be given."

    The comments come just a day after Greek Prime Minister Alexis Tsipras announced Greece is ready to accept a long-lasting deal with lenders.

    The Greek government has been negotiating with its euro zone partners and the IMF for the last 4-months to change the terms of its bailout conditions.

    Greece's left-wing Syriza party secured an election victory on a campaign to end the austerity measures the country has been forced into to secure its international loans.

    The country is still hoping to secure just under 8-billion US dollars in the final tranche of its latest bailout.
